Technical Features of Art’s Way Grinder Mixers
Art’s Way grinder mixers come equipped with various features that enhance their performance and usability. Below is a comparison table highlighting the technical specifications of two popular models: the 6105 and the 6140 grinder mixers.
Feature | 6105 Grinder Mixer | 6140 Grinder Mixer |
---|---|---|
Capacity of Mixing Tank | 105 bushel (130.7 cu. ft.) | 140 bushel (173.2 cu. ft.) |
Width of Mill | 20 in. | 20 in. |
Height | 106 in. | 112 in. |
Overall Length | 170 in. | 170 in. |
Weight with Auger Feeder | 3,540 lbs. | 4,500 lbs. |
Reversible Hammers | 72 | 72 |
Screen Area | 600 sq. in. | 600 sq. in. |
PTO Drive | 540 RPM | 540 or 1,000 RPM |
Operating Speed of Mill | 2,800-3,000 RPM | 2,800-3,000 RPM |
Horsepower Requirement | 40-100 hp | 40-100 hp |
Auger Feeder Length | 96 in. | 96 in. |
Tires | 10 x 15 8 ply rib implement | 13.5 x 16.1 8 ply high flotation |
Ground Clearance | 10 in. | 10 in. |
These specifications illustrate the robust design and functionality of Art’s Way grinder mixers, making them suitable for various agricultural applications.

Maintenance and Troubleshooting
Regular maintenance is crucial for the longevity of Art’s Way grinder mixers. Users should routinely check the worm/ring gears that lift the unloading auger, ensuring that the oil cup is filled to prevent bearing damage. Additionally, keeping the gears that drive the unloading auger lubricated will enhance performance and reduce noise.
For those using the 500A model, it is advisable to regularly inspect the 60 chain and sprockets that drive the mixer. This chain should be lubricated frequently to maintain its condition and prevent wear.
